Explanation: Basically cut sheet is a printing term meaning a sheet of paper which has been printed and cut, thus ion contrast to continuous sheets. In practice, in the procurement context, it has come to mean a loose-leaf printed sheet containing a product description.
The most widely used for general printing and letterhead stationery is the A series. The most common of these sheet sizes is the international letterhead size A4, which measures 8-1/4 x 11-3/4 in, or 210 x 297 mm. These paper measurements are defined by the ISO 216 standard.

What is a cut sheet? Its basically a single sheet of (usually) printed paper that is typically letter size (8-1/2 x 11) or legal size (8 -1/2 x 14) Web presses (printing presses that print from rolls of paper instead of sheets) are generally very good options for cut sheets in larger quantities.
Cut-sheet Paper This type of media is a precut free sheet bundled into a ream of 500 sheets and often sold by ream or case in varying weights, coatings and colors. The common sizes are 8.511, 8.514 and 1117 but other sizes are available to assist with full bleed print applications.
